Brnabic said at a press conference that the call for companies will be announced on 1 September. This is a joint campaign of the Serbian government and the Serbian Chamber of Commerce, as one of the measures to promote birth rate.
The Prime Minister recalled that the most important measure for stimulating birth rate is financial support. With the amendments to the Law on financial support for families, as of 1 July the one-off aid for a firstborn will be RSD 100,000, the monthly allowance for the second child will be RSD 10,000 dinars, for the third child RSD 12,000 per month in the course of 10 years and for the fourth child RSD 18,000 per month in the course of 10 years.
The second measure is a recognition for companies that stimulate work-parenting balance, Brnabic said, and voiced the expectation that the first awards will be given in November, in three categories - small and medium enterprises, large companies and public companies.
Marko Cadez, the President of the Serbian Chamber of Commerce pointed out that the goal of the Chamber is to contribute to the implementation of the population policies more effectively, to increase awareness of the need to have balance between work and family life and to create "family friendly" companies.
If we do not invest in human capacities, we can hardly count on good business results, Cadez said.
